java - 如何在 JAAS 登录模块中获取请求 cookie?
问题描述
这是我的登录功能,
public class CustomLoginModule implements LoginModule {
@Override
public void initialize( Subject subject, CallbackHandler callbackHandler, Map<String, ?> sharedState, Map<String, ?> options) {
...
}
@Override
public boolean login() throws LoginException {
if (callbackHandler == null){
throw new LoginException("Error: no CallbackHandler available " +
"to garner authentication information from the user");
}
...
}
@Override
public boolean commit() throws LoginException {
return true;
}
...
}
我想将请求 cookie 访问到登录功能中。我怎样才能做到这一点?
解决方案
推荐阅读
- javascript - 对于一组对象,我想找到一个相同属性的不同值的频率,但想为每个项目写入特定计数
- tensorflow - Tensorflow Serving:如何使用 tensorflow 服务重新训练当前在生产中服务的模型?
- vue.js - IONIC + Vue.js 在 VueX 中不起作用
- ruby-on-rails - oauth2 gem,验证在请求标头中收到的 oauth 令牌
- django - 如何在 django 中过滤/注释预取的对象(更有效)?
- react-native - React Native OneSignal:TypeError:this.OSLog 不是函数
- javascript - 使用 React 客户端时无法获取会话值
- javascript - D3v6 缩放导致错误的指针位置
- azure-application-insights - Kql 等效函数
- java - 如何比较给定目录java中的所有文件名?